Printing Maintenance 1 With the printer on, load a sheet of Letter paper in the printer. Move the paper thickness lever to the left position. 2 Open the BJ Printer Utility dialog box. (1) Double-click the hard disk icon where the printer driver was installed, the Applications folder, and the Utilities folder. (2) Double-click the Print Center icon. (3) Select i80 from the Name list and click Configure. (4) Select i80 from the Product list and click Maintenance. 3 Print the pattern. (1) Select Test Print from the pop-up menu. (2) Click Print Head Alignment. (3) Click Print Head Alignment. When the confirmation message is displayed, click OK. The Pattern will be Printed. Note Click Check Setting to print the current setting and finish the operation. 48
